Due to the anticipated popularity and over-subscription of the Fans Forum, all supporters with a Derby County account were entered into a ballot for tickets.

Two hundred were selected at random and contacted with an invite for the event and these fans had the opportunity to obtain a maximum of two tickets per transaction on a first-come, first-served basis.

The club introduced the random invite system for tickets in order to ensure a wide-range of the club’s supporters were able to attend and ask questions.
